WebCatalyzing Gelcoat with MEKP: The catalyst level (MEKP) should not exceed 3.0% or fall below 1.2 for proper cure. Ideal range is 1.8% @ 77°F. Gel time at 1.8% MEKP is 10-17 minutes. ... WebGelcoats also have a maximum concentration of colorant that can be added to retain proper cured properties—this is usually 5-20%, and it varies by manufacturer. When color matching, the color of uncured gelcoat shifts when it cures, so you must always cure, wet-sand, then buff a color sample to see if it matches properly. IMPORTANT: Again ...

WebPolyester resins and gelcoats require the addition of MEKP (Methyl Ethyl Ketone Peroxide) catalyst to cure in a desired amount of time. If these products were left to sit on a shelf for a long period of time (many months or even years) they would eventually cure on their own. MEKP speeds up the curing reaction of the polyester resin in these ... WebThe CC’s and OZ’s values in the chart have been converted from weight of MEKP to volumes of MEKP. Gel Coat will begin to gel in approximately 10-17 minutes at 77 F. In warmer temperatures (90 F) reduce MEKP Catalyst (not less than 1.2%). WebMEK, short for MEKP, is the “Hardener” or catalyst for Polyester Resin and Vinylester Resin Systems including Isothalic and Gelcoat.
